Console manufacturers face a challenging task in balancing user convenience with robust security measures in their operating systems. They need to ensure the system is user-friendly and offers seamless gaming experiences while protecting against piracy, cheating, and unauthorized access. Here are some strategies they use to achieve this balance:
User Authentication and Account Security
Single Sign-On (SSO): Users can access multiple services with one account, making it convenient while maintaining security through centralized authentication.
wo-Factor Authentication (2FA): Adding an extra layer of security without significantly impacting user experience.
Biometric Authentication: Utilizing fingerprint or facial recognition for quick and secure logins.
Digital Rights Management (DRM)
Online Activation: Games and software require online activation to ensure they are legitimate copies.
Account-Based Licenses: Games are tied to user accounts rather than physical media, making it harder for piracy but convenient for users to access their library from any device.
Firmware and Software Updates
Automatic Updates: Consoles can download and install updates automatically, ensuring users have the latest security patches without manual intervention.
Background Updates: Performing updates in the background while the console is in rest mode to avoid interrupting gameplay.
Encryption and Secure Boot
Encrypted Storage: All data on the console, including saved games and personal information, is encrypted to protect against unauthorized access.
Secure Boot: The console checks the integrity of the firmware during startup to prevent booting if the firmware has been tampered with.
Sandboxing and App Isolation
Sandboxing: Games and applications run in isolated environments, limiting the potential damage from malicious software and preventing unauthorized access to the system.
Permissions Management: Clear and user-friendly management of app permissions to ensure users understand what data and features apps can access.
Parental Controls
Comprehensive Controls: Offering robust parental controls that are easy to set up and use, ensuring a safe environment for younger users without compromising the overall user experience.
Time Limits and Content Restrictions: Allowing parents to set playtime limits and restrict access to certain types of content.
User-Friendly Interfaces
Intuitive Menus: Designing user interfaces that are easy to navigate, reducing the need for users to bypass security features out of frustration.
Help and Support Integration: Providing easy access to help and support options within the console’s OS, ensuring users can resolve issues without resorting to insecure workarounds.
Community and Reporting Tools
In-Game Reporting: Easy mechanisms for users to report cheating or inappropriate behavior, which helps maintain a secure and fair gaming environment.
Community Moderation: Leveraging the community to help monitor and enforce rules, thus balancing security and user engagement.
Performance Optimization
Minimal Performance Impact: Ensuring that security measures do not significantly affect the console’s performance, so users don’t disable security features for better gameplay performance.
Transparent Security Practices
User Education: Informing users about the importance of security measures and how they protect the user’s interests, thereby increasing acceptance and compliance.
Clear Policies: Having transparent privacy and security policies that users can easily understand.
By integrating these strategies, console manufacturers aim to create a secure yet user-friendly environment, ensuring that users enjoy their gaming experience without compromising on security.
Comments